How do you know if the reaction is exothermic or endothermic?

An exothermic reaction releases heat. So if the sum of the enthalpies of the reactants is greater than the products, the reaction will be exothermic. If the products side has a larger enthalpy, the reaction is endothermic.

How do you know if heat is absorbed or released?

Enthalpy of a reaction is defined as the heat energy change ( Δ H ΔH ΔH ) that takes place when reactants go to products. If heat is absorbed during the reaction, Δ H ΔH ΔH is positive; if heat is released, then Δ H ΔH ΔH is negative.

What happens to heat in an endothermic reaction?

Endothermic reactionIn an endothermic reaction, the products are higher in energy than the reactants. Therefore, the change in enthalpy is positive, and heat is absorbed from the surroundings by the reaction.

Is vinegar stronger than hydrochloric acid?

Unlike strong chemicals, like hydrochloric acid, which get their strength by completely breaking apart in water, vinegar maintains a balance within water of about 1% separated acetic acid. This makes vinegar safe to use on cleaning surfaces, but makes it less effective fighting grease or carbon (char) buildup on cooking utensils.
